gpt4 book ai didi

java - 关于在 eclipse 中使用库项目

转载 作者:行者123 更新时间:2023-12-01 12:43:41 26 4
gpt4 key购买 nike

我开发了一个 Android 库项目,我们将其命名为 MyLibProject

例如,MyLibProject中的类:

public class MyLibClass {
...
public void doTask() {...}

}

然后,我开始开发一个 Android App 项目,它使用 MyLibProject 中的类。

public class MainActivity extends Activity {
@Override
protected void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
setContentView(R.layout.main);

MyLibClass myLib = new MyLibClass();
myLib.doTask();
}
}

在 Eclipse 中,我可以选择以下方法之一来使上述功能正常工作:

第一种方法:右键单击Android部分中的MyLibProject==>properties==>,勾选isLibrary将其标记为图书馆项目。然后,在应用项目中,添加MyLibProject作为库项目。

第二种方式:右键点击App Project ==>属性==> Java构建路径,选择Projects选项卡,添加 MyLibProject ==> 单击“确定”。

我的问题是,这两种方式有什么区别?我的意思是,在 Eclipse 中,将库项目添加到 Android 属性的 Library 部分与将库项目添加到 java 构建路径之间有什么区别?我应该两者都做吗?

最佳答案

第一种方法是 Eclipse 中创建和使用 Android 库项目的官方方法。

第二种方式是编译依赖项(它添加另一个 Eclipse 项目作为项目的构建依赖项),并且不是特定于 Android 的。

您只需要执行第一个即可。

关于java - 关于在 eclipse 中使用库项目,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/24866771/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com